About

Ian Foster is a scholar working on Computer Networks and Communications, Information Systems and Management and Information Systems. According to data from OpenAlex, Ian Foster has authored 734 papers receiving a total of 44.4k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 483 papers in Computer Networks and Communications, 260 papers in Information Systems and Management and 189 papers in Information Systems. Recurrent topics in Ian Foster's work include Distributed and Parallel Computing Systems (381 papers), Scientific Computing and Data Management (259 papers) and Advanced Data Storage Technologies (213 papers). Ian Foster is often cited by papers focused on Distributed and Parallel Computing Systems (381 papers), Scientific Computing and Data Management (259 papers) and Advanced Data Storage Technologies (213 papers). Ian Foster collaborates with scholars based in United States, United Kingdom and Germany. Ian Foster's co-authors include Carl Kesselman, Steven Tuecke, Kyle Chard, Karl Czajkowski, Michael Wilde, Yong Zhao, Kavitha Ranganathan, Borja Sotomayor, Adriana Iamnitchi and Senthold Asseng and has published in prestigious journals such as Nature, Science and Proceedings of the National Academy of Sciences.
